Our Pool Programme at Queen's Leisure Centre offers swim sessions for people of all ages with any disability to enjoy a relaxed and private session to swim lengths of the pool or just enjoy being in the water.
On street parking free to blue badge holders (subject to availability)
Free admission for carers helping a disabled person take part in an activity.

Dementia Swimming
Our Dementia Friendly swimming sessions allow you to continue doing something you love, or even give you the chance to try something new, in a safe and supportive environment.
Adults and children have the option to learn to swim within our mainstream lessons and we are currently looking at the provision of disabled group Learn to Swim sessions.

Track your child's progress
Our Home Portal is a FREE online service open to everyone who is a member of our Learn to Swim Programme. You can easily view the swim assessment information held for your child from your home or mobile phone. Teachers continually assess children during lessons and update their progress on the Home Portal within 48 hours. You can log in and see what your child has achieved, and what skills they are working towards.
